How Much Does it Cost to Rent a Dumpster in Pikesville?
The exact price of your dumpster rental fluctuates. Your project location, type of waste thrown away and container size are all factors that impact your final price. Extending your rental period, overloading the bin, or tossing any restricted materials will result in a second invoice for added charges.
Local disposal charges, delivery and pickup fees, a set weight limit and rental period are covered in your bundled dumpster rental rate.

FAQs
How do I get a dumpster delivered to my house?
Reach out and give us the specific details of your project. We'll suggest a container size and work with you to set up a delivery date in line with your timeline.
Does the city require me to get a permit for my dumpster?
If your bin is set on private property, there's no permit needed. If the dumpster is put on any public grounds, contact Baltimore County to apply for a permit.
What’s the invoice process for a dumpster rental?
When you schedule your dumpster, we'll give you an upfront quote that covers delivery, pickup, a set weight limit, local disposal fees and your rental period. You'll receive your final invoice via email once your order is processed. The email will also include your rental details, such as delivery date, prohibited items and your covered weight limit.
How do I know the weight of my material?
We'll ask for specifics to better gauge the debris weight and suggest a container with a proper weight limit. For items like concrete and shingles, consider using our weight calculators to get an estimate.
Where is the best place to put my dumpster rental?
Find an accessible spot that's also within reach of your project. Before the bin arrives, we suggest you clear out any overhead objects or natural clutter, like leaf piles or tree branches.
